Is Sundae syrup Halal?

Yes, Sundae syrup is Halal. Based on a detailed analysis of the ingredients list, this product does not contain alcohol, pork, or any meat derivatives that would violate Halal dietary laws. It is a safe choice for those observing a Halal diet, provided you account for the dairy content.

The Ingredient Breakdown

When determining if a processed food like Sundae syrup is Halal, we look for specific red flags: alcohol (often hidden in 'natural flavors'), pork derivatives (like gelatin or lard), and non-Halal meat sources. The primary ingredients in this syrup are corn syrup and high fructose corn syrup. These are highly processed sweeteners derived from corn, which is a plant and inherently Halal.

Next, we see nonfat milk. While dairy is generally Halal, it is crucial for consumers to know that this product contains milk. This is relevant for those with lactose intolerance or those ensuring their food is certified Halal by a specific organization, as some certifications have strict protocols regarding dairy processing.

The flavoring agents, listed as vanilin (artificial) and caramel color, are synthetic. Unlike 'natural flavors,' which can sometimes contain trace amounts of alcohol or animal extracts, artificial flavors are created in a lab and do not pose a Halal concern. The preservative potassium sorbate is a synthetic salt used to prevent mold growth and is universally accepted in Halal diets. The colors Red 40 and Yellow are synthetic dyes with no animal origin.


Nutritional Value

From a nutritional standpoint, Sundae syrup is essentially liquid sugar. A single serving contains 100 calories, all of which come from carbohydrates (26g). There is 0g of fat and 0g of protein. While this fits perfectly into a Halal diet, it does not fit well into a diet focused on weight loss or blood sugar management. The high concentration of high fructose corn syrup means this product should be consumed in moderation. It provides 'empty calories'—energy without significant vitamins or minerals. For those strictly monitoring their sugar intake for health reasons like diabetes, this product is not recommended despite being Halal compliant.
